Austria Residential Building (Design & Construction) Industry Analysis
The construction industry in Austria has been experiencing growth over the past few years, and the residential buildings sector is a major contributor to this growth. The demand for new residential buildings is increasing, mainly driven by the growing population and urbanization trends. In this analysis, we will provide an in-depth overview of the new residential buildings construction projects industry's current scenario along with industry outlook in Austria.
Current Scenario:
The construction of new residential buildings in Austria has been increasing steadily over the past few years. According to the Federal Ministry of Agriculture, Regions, and Tourism, the number of building permits issued for new residential buildings increased by 7.6% in 2020 compared to the previous year. Vienna, the capital city of Austria, is the largest market for new residential buildings, followed by other major cities such as Graz, Linz, and Salzburg.
The residential buildings market in Austria is highly competitive, with many local and international companies operating in the industry. Some of the major players in the market include PORR AG, Strabag SE, and Alpine Bau GmbH. These companies are actively engaged in the construction of new residential buildings in Austria and have been successful in securing contracts for major projects.
In terms of building materials, there is a growing trend towards sustainable and eco-friendly construction materials in Austria. This is driven by the increasing awareness of the impact of buildings on the environment and the need for sustainable development. Many companies are adopting green building practices and using materials such as recycled concrete, cross-laminated timber, and energy-efficient windows and insulation.
Industry Outlook:
The outlook for the new residential buildings construction projects industry in Austria is positive. The demand for new residential buildings is expected to increase in the coming years, driven by population growth, urbanization, and an increase in the number of households. Additionally, the low-interest rates in Austria are making it easier for people to obtain mortgages and finance their homes.
The government of Austria is also supportive of the construction industry and has introduced various initiatives to promote the development of new residential buildings. For example, the government has introduced tax incentives for new residential construction projects and has also made changes to planning regulations to streamline the approval process for new projects.
The trend towards sustainable and eco-friendly construction materials is expected to continue, with more companies adopting green building practices. This is also driven by the European Union's energy and climate targets, which require buildings to be more energy-efficient and sustainable.
Conclusion:
In conclusion, the new residential buildings construction projects industry in Austria is growing steadily, driven by population growth, urbanization, and the government's support for the industry. The industry is highly competitive, with many local and international companies operating in the market. There is a growing trend towards sustainable and eco-friendly construction materials, and this is expected to continue in the coming years. The outlook for the industry is positive, and we can expect to see continued growth in the construction of new residential buildings in Austria.
